Think things over very carefully before adding Flash content to your website. Although it provides some unique effects and very snazzy aesthetics, there are many people out there using older computers that will start to lag, or even crash, when they visit a Flash-heavy website. Also, phones, IPads and other handheld devices may not be able to view Flash applications. This could make your site less enjoyable for these users to view, and they might decide not to bother with it.

While you want to keep the aesthetics of your site in mind, you also need to make every effort to keep your file sizes to a minimum. Your website's loading time is directly affected by the file sizes you have on your site. You want your website to load very quickly when potential clients visit. You need to remember that not every person who visits the website will have a fast Internet connection. Perform tests on your website to confirm that it can be quickly loaded, even on the slowest internet connection.

When putting videos on your website, remember that some people may not have a high Internet bandwidth. For example, converting your videos at 5,000 kb/s may be too fast for a user's connection to handle. Large videos may have buffering issues on slower connections, making the video hard to watch.
